Social security contributions and returns in Mexico

Every country has its own collecting body, its own filing calendar and its own way of certifying that a company is up to date. In Mexico, these elements form part of the file of every firm listed by the network.

The social security clearance certificate is the document that sums everything up: at a given moment it states whether the company has filed and paid. It is also the one that expires soonest, and the first the network asks its partners to renew. The table of documents below indicates which body issues it in Mexico and under which wording to apply for it.

A Mexican file is judged on three recent and favourable compliance opinions: from the tax administration, from the Mexican social security institute and from the housing fund institute. Also required are the incorporation deed registered in the public commercial registry, the tax status certificate, the notarial power of attorney of the legal representative, and the firm's written position on whether it falls within the specialised services providers register. A partner unable to generate its own certificates probably does not control its own compliance.
